Troubleshooting Typical Problems with CAT/Komatsu 23.5x25 / 26.5x25 Tires

When working with oversized CAT & Komatsu 23.5x25 or 26.5-25 rubber, several common issues can arise. Rapid erosion is frequently linked to improper tire pressure, too much load, or uneven terrain. Patchy tread wear can point to misalignment or wrong tire rotation. Tears and breaches can stem from rough materials in the area. Regularly checking tires for indications of harm and ensuring correct tire pressure are vital for optimizing tire life and preventing significant failures.
